Claude Code Plugin Builder

Expert skill for developing professional Claude Code plugins.

Critical Directory Rules

Components MUST be at plugin root, NOT inside .claude-plugin/:

✅ CORRECT:
plugin/
├── .claude-plugin/plugin.json  # Only manifest here
├── commands/                    # At root
├── agents/                      # At root
├── skills/                      # At root
└── hooks/                       # At root

❌ WRONG:
plugin/.claude-plugin/
├── plugin.json
├── commands/      # Won't load
└── agents/        # Won't load

Plugin Creation Workflow

1. Initialize Structure

mkdir -p my-plugin/.claude-plugin
mkdir -p my-plugin/{commands,agents,skills,hooks}

2. Create Manifest

Minimal (my-plugin/.claude-plugin/plugin.json):

{
  "name": "my-plugin",
  "version": "1.0.0",
  "description": "What this plugin does"
}

Complete:

{
  "name": "plugin-name",
  "version": "1.0.0",
  "description": "Brief description",
  "author": {
    "name": "Your Name",
    "email": "email@example.com",
    "url": "https://github.com/user"
  },
  "repository": "https://github.com/org/repo",
  "license": "MIT",
  "keywords": ["tag1", "tag2"],
  "hooks": "./hooks/hooks.json",
  "mcpServers": {
    "server-name": {
      "command": "npx",
      "args": ["-y", "@org/package"],
      "env": {
        "API_KEY": "${API_KEY:-}"
      }
    }
  }
}

3. Add Components

Commands (user-invoked):

<!-- commands/deploy.md -->
---
description: Deploy to production
validation:
  requiresFiles: ["package.json"]
---

# Deploy Command

1. Verify deployment readiness
2. Execute: npm run deploy
3. Monitor deployment status
4. Report results

Agents (autonomous specialists):

<!-- agents/security-expert.md -->
---
description: Security vulnerability analysis expert
capabilities: ["vulnerability-scan", "audit", "remediation"]
---

# Security Expert

Specializes in OWASP vulnerabilities, CVE analysis, dependency scanning.

Invoke for: security audits, vulnerability assessments, compliance reviews.

Skills (model-invoked expertise):

<!-- skills/incident-response/SKILL.md -->
---
name: Incident Response
description: Production incident handling including rollback, root cause analysis, postmortem. Use when production outages, security breaches, critical bugs, or user mentions "incident", "production down", "rollback".
---

# Incident Response

## Protocol
1. Assess severity (P0-P4)
2. Contain: rollback/disable/rate-limit
3. Investigate: logs, metrics, recent changes
4. Resolve: fix, test, deploy, verify
5. Document: postmortem, lessons learned

See [incident-procedures.md](./incident-procedures.md) for detailed runbooks.

Hooks (event automation):

{
  "hooks": {
    "PostToolUse": [{
      "matcher": "Write|Edit",
      "hooks": [{
        "type": "command",
        "command": "${CLAUDE_PLUGIN_ROOT}/hooks/format.sh",
        "timeout": 30
      }]
    }]
  }
}

MCP Servers (external integration):

{
  "mcpServers": {
    "postgres": {
      "command": "npx",
      "args": ["-y", "@modelcontextprotocol/server-postgres", "postgresql://localhost/db"],
      "env": {
        "PGPASSWORD": "${POSTGRES_PASSWORD}"
      }
    }
  }
}

Component Selection Guide

Need Component Example
User triggers action Command /deploy production
Autonomous specialist Agent Security analysis
Auto-invoked expertise Skill Incident response
Event automation Hook Format after write
External system MCP Server Database queries

Testing Workflow

Local Development

Checklist:

  • Create dev marketplace
  • Add plugin to marketplace
  • Install for testing
  • Test each component
  • Iterate and reload

Setup:

# 1. Create marketplace
cat > .claude-plugin/marketplace.json <<EOF
{
  "name": "dev",
  "owner": {"name": "Dev"},
  "plugins": [{
    "name": "my-plugin",
    "source": {"source": "path", "path": "."}
  }]
}
EOF

# 2. Install
claude
/plugin marketplace add /path/to/dev-marketplace
/plugin install my-plugin@dev

# 3. Test
/my-plugin:command-name

# 4. Reload after changes
/plugin uninstall my-plugin@dev
/plugin install my-plugin@dev

Debug Mode

claude --debug  # Shows plugin loading, errors, registration

Common Issues

Issue Solution
Plugin not loading Validate JSON: jq . .claude-plugin/plugin.json
Commands missing Ensure commands/ at root, not in .claude-plugin/
Hooks not firing chmod +x hooks/script.sh, use ${CLAUDE_PLUGIN_ROOT}
MCP server fails Use ${VAR:-} for optional env vars, test command independently
Skill not activating Add specific triggers: file types, error patterns, keywords

Marketplace Creation

{
  "name": "company-plugins",
  "owner": {
    "name": "Company",
    "email": "dev@company.com"
  },
  "plugins": [
    {
      "name": "plugin-name",
      "description": "What it does",
      "source": {
        "source": "github",
        "repo": "org/repo"
      }
    }
  ]
}

Distribution:

  • GitHub: /plugin marketplace add owner/repo
  • Git URL: /plugin marketplace add https://git.server.com/plugins.git
  • Local: /plugin marketplace add ./marketplace

Gemini CLI Migration

Checklist:

  • Create .claude-plugin/ directory
  • Convert gemini-extension.jsonplugin.json
  • Migrate GEMINI.md to SessionStart hook
  • Update README with Claude Code install
  • Test with claude --debug

Quick migrate:

#!/usr/bin/env bash
set -euo pipefail

mkdir -p .claude-plugin hooks

# Extract from gemini-extension.json
NAME=$(jq -r '.name' gemini-extension.json)
VERSION=$(jq -r '.version' gemini-extension.json)
DESC=$(jq -r '.description' gemini-extension.json)

# Create plugin.json
cat > .claude-plugin/plugin.json <<EOF
{
  "name": "$NAME",
  "version": "$VERSION",
  "description": "$DESC",
  "hooks": "./hooks/hooks.json"
}
EOF

# Create SessionStart hook
cat > hooks/hooks.json <<'EOF'
{
  "hooks": {
    "SessionStart": [{
      "matcher": "startup",
      "hooks": [{
        "type": "command",
        "command": "${CLAUDE_PLUGIN_ROOT}/hooks/context.sh",
        "timeout": 10
      }]
    }]
  }
}
EOF

cat > hooks/context.sh <<'EOF'
#!/usr/bin/env bash
set -euo pipefail
CONTEXT="${CLAUDE_PLUGIN_ROOT}/hooks/CONTEXT.md"
if [ -f "$CONTEXT" ]; then
  jq -n --arg ctx "$(cat "$CONTEXT")" '{
    "hookSpecificOutput": {
      "hookEventName": "SessionStart",
      "additionalContext": $ctx
    }
  }'
fi
EOF

chmod +x hooks/context.sh
[ -f GEMINI.md ] && cp GEMINI.md hooks/CONTEXT.md

Best Practices

Manifest:

  • Use semantic versioning
  • Include keywords for discovery
  • Document env vars in README

Commands:

  • Clear descriptions for /help
  • Single responsibility per command
  • Add validation rules

Agents:

  • Define clear expertise boundaries
  • Specify invocation criteria
  • Document tool usage

Skills:

  • Descriptions with concrete triggers (file types, error patterns, keywords)
  • Keep SKILL.md under 500 lines
  • Use reference files for details: [details](./reference.md)
  • Focus on workflows, not explanations

Hooks:

  • Scripts executable: chmod +x
  • Use ${CLAUDE_PLUGIN_ROOT} for paths
  • Include timeouts
  • Return proper JSON

MCP Servers:

  • Prefer npx for npm packages: npx -y @org/package
  • Use ${VAR:-} for optional env vars
  • Use fully qualified tool names: ServerName:tool_name
  • Test command independently

Progressive Disclosure

For complex plugins:

  • Keep SKILL.md concise with workflows
  • Link to reference files one level deep
  • Organize by task, not by concept
  • Example structure:
    skills/plugin-expert/
    ├── SKILL.md              # Core workflows
    ├── components.md         # Component details
    ├── testing.md            # Testing procedures
    ├── troubleshooting.md    # Common issues
    └── examples/             # Example plugins
    

Quick Reference

Commands:

/plugin marketplace add owner/repo
/plugin install plugin-name@marketplace
/plugin uninstall plugin-name@marketplace
/plugin list
claude --debug

Paths:

  • ${CLAUDE_PLUGIN_ROOT} - Plugin directory
  • ${VAR:-} - Optional env var
  • ${VAR} - Required env var

Events:

  • SessionStart, SessionEnd
  • PreToolUse, PostToolUse
  • UserPromptSubmit
  • Notification, Stop, SubagentStop
  • PreCompact
